I wanted to answer all the questions I got about my Christmas tree drapes. Yes, I made them. I simply drew on graph paper until I had a tree I thought would work. In my case, for the size of my windows, I cut 3.5 squares (finished 3). A bit over a thousand of them. The numbers on the sides are my counting, how many white, and how many green etc. I also have a paper for the right side. The shadowing you see is the seams during daylight hours. That is the reason I did not hide a small string of lights between the lining and the front, as I thought the wires would look terrible during the day, and would add weight. I also think they might not hang evenly then. When it is not Christmas, they hang on a small rod behind the door of a spare bedroom--those are the year round drapes that are in the picture. I just cover the top with a bag to keep dust off. The last picture is the ornaments. That is a nickel to see perspective, and they are done yo-yo style with fabric my daughter in law found. I think I will also add sequins to act as lights. I am astounded at all your kind comments and thoughts. Thank you so very much.
